The Company shall make cash distributions on or prior to April 15th of each year to each Member in an amount intended to enable such Member (or any Person whose tax liability is determined by reference to the income of such Member) to discharge its United States federal, state and local income tax liabilities arising from the allocations made pursuant to Article 5 with respect to the Company's operations in the preceding year (a "Tax Liability Distribution").
The amount of any such Tax Liability Distribution shall be equal to 40% of the amount of net taxable income and gain allocated to such Member pursuant to Article 5 with respect to the year for which the amount of any Tax Liability Distribution is being determined.
